This face belongs to Terry Sawchuk, a 36-year-old goalie for the Toronto Maple Leafs. Re-created here, by a professional make-up artist and a doctor, are some of the more than 400 stitches he had earned during 16 years in the National Hockey League. Terry Sawchuk's face was bashed over and over, but not all at one time.

Terry Sawchuk (born Dec. 28, 1929, Winnipeg, Man.,Can.—died May 31, 1970, New York City, N.Y., U.S.) professional North American ice hockey goalie. After playing two seasons in the U.S. Hockey League (1947-48) and the American Hockey League (1948-49), Sawchuk began his National Hockey League (NHL) career with the Detroit Red Wings in 1949. In 1962 Red Wing trainer Lefty Wilson invented a crude, customized facemask for Sawchuk, one of the first goalie masks in history. Sawchuk look like a monster between the pipes. Following the '63-64 campaign, he was picked up in waivers by Toronto.

Terrance Gordon Sawchuk (December 28, 1929 - May 31, 1970) was a Canadian professional ice hockey goaltender who played 21 seasons in the National Hockey League (NHL) for the Detroit Red Wings, Boston Bruins, Toronto Maple Leafs, Los Angeles Kings, and New York Rangers between 1950 and 1970.
